In the paper [\textit{D. Haile, R. Larson, M. Sweedler}, Am. J. Math. 105, 689--814 (1983; Zbl 0523.13005)], it was shown that the Brauer monoid of a finite Galois group can be decomposed into a disjoint union of smaller groups. Each of these groups can be computed using Stimets' methods (see [\textit{R. Stimets}, Commun. Algebra 28, 1285--1308 (2000; Zbl 0969.12002) and ``Relative weak cohomology extensions'', J. Algebra (to appear)] for details). However, this method involves difficult computations even for small order Galois groups. In the paper under review, the author applies Stimets' method to certain idempotent weak 2-cocycles on \(S_3\).
